The Data Erasure Equipment Market size was valued at USD 1.25 Billion in 2022 and is projected to reach USD 2.45 Billion by 2030, growing at a CAGR of 9.0% from 2024 to 2030.
The Data Erasure Equipment Market, categorized by application, includes a range of subsegments that address the needs of different devices and infrastructure. These segments are pivotal in industries where the secure deletion of sensitive information is paramount. The key applications in the market are "PCs," "Laptops," "Servers," "Data Center Equipment," and "Other," each catering to specific requirements of data destruction and ensuring compliance with regulations such as GDPR, HIPAA, and others. These subsegments require specialized solutions to facilitate secure data disposal, mitigate the risks associated with data breaches, and enhance overall cybersecurity strategies for businesses. Demand for data erasure equipment has seen significant growth as the volume of digital data continues to increase and the risks of unauthorized data recovery become more pronounced.
Data erasure equipment for these applications is designed to permanently delete data from storage devices, rendering it irretrievable even with the most advanced data recovery methods. As such, the applications of these devices are vital in protecting personal, corporate, and governmental information. Businesses, particularly those in the finance, healthcare, and IT sectors, are increasingly adopting these solutions to manage the lifecycle of their data securely. The growing awareness about privacy laws and the rising need for secure disposal methods of outdated or surplus equipment are key factors driving the market for these devices, which continue to evolve with advancements in technology.

The "Laptop" segment of the data erasure equipment market caters to the growing number of portable computing devices used in both professional and personal environments. Laptops store large amounts of sensitive data, including business documents, emails, and personal information, making secure data erasure critical when these devices reach the end of their lifecycle. Unlike desktops, laptops are more prone to theft or loss due to their portable nature, adding an additional layer of complexity to data security concerns. The growing trend of remote work and the use of laptops for business purposes increases the demand for erasure solutions to ensure that sensitive information is permanently deleted before the device is sold or recycled.
Laptop data erasure equipment is designed to ensure that all data, including operating systems, software, and user files, are securely wiped, preventing unauthorized access to residual data. With the rise in laptop sales and the frequent upgrading of models, businesses and individuals are turning to these solutions to meet legal requirements and to mitigate the risk of data breaches. Additionally, data erasure equipment for laptops is also essential for organizations that handle confidential client data, such as in the legal, healthcare, and financial sectors, ensuring compliance with data protection standards.

The "Other" category in the data erasure equipment market encompasses various specialized devices and systems that do not fall under the standard categories of PCs, laptops, servers, or data center equipment. This can include storage devices used in industries like automotive, manufacturing, and healthcare, where proprietary or sensitive information is stored. These sectors require secure data erasure solutions for devices such as external hard drives, flash drives, and even IoT (Internet of Things) devices that store crucial data. The diversity of applications in this category ensures that data erasure solutions are adaptable and customizable for various industries and use cases.
As new technologies emerge and industries continue to innovate, the demand for data erasure solutions for other devices is expected to grow. For example, medical equipment often stores personal health information, requiring specialized erasure methods to comply with healthcare regulations. Similarly, devices used in the automotive industry, such as in-car infotainment systems, also store data that must be securely erased before the vehicles are resold or recycled. As more sectors recognize the importance of secure data destruction, the "Other" segment plays a critical role in driving the overall market for data erasure equipment.

The data erasure equipment market is experiencing several key trends that are shaping its growth and development. One of the most significant trends is the increasing adoption of cloud services and data virtualization, which has led to a heightened demand for secure data erasure solutions for virtualized environments. As companies shift to cloud-based infrastructure and services, the need for specialized tools to ensure the secure deletion of data across these platforms has grown. Moreover, with the advent of advanced technologies like artificial intelligence (AI) and machine learning (ML), data erasure solutions are becoming more efficient, automated, and capable of handling more complex tasks, thereby reducing human error and enhancing the security of the erasure process.
Another important trend is the growing emphasis on compliance with data protection regulations such as GDPR in Europe and the CCPA in California. These regulations require organizations to ensure that data is properly erased to protect consumer privacy and avoid substantial penalties. As a result, organizations are investing more in reliable data erasure equipment to ensure compliance with these laws. Additionally, the rise in cybersecurity threats and data breaches has heightened the awareness around the need for secure data destruction practices, driving further adoption of data erasure solutions across various industries.

1. What is data erasure equipment? Data erasure equipment is designed to permanently delete data from storage devices to prevent unauthorized access or recovery of sensitive information.
2. Why is data erasure important? Data erasure ensures that confidential information is permanently destroyed, helping organizations comply with privacy regulations and avoid data breaches.
3. What are the key applications of data erasure equipment? Key applications include PCs, laptops, servers, data center equipment, and other devices storing sensitive data that require secure deletion.
4. How does data erasure differ from data deletion? Data erasure goes beyond simple deletion by ensuring that data is overwritten and made irretrievable through advanced techniques.
5. What industries benefit from data erasure solutions? Industries such as finance, healthcare, government, and IT benefit from data erasure solutions to protect sensitive information and comply with regulations.
6. What are the latest trends in the data erasure equipment market? Key trends include the rise of cloud services, automation through AI, and increased focus on compliance with data protection regulations like GDPR.
7. How does data erasure contribute to cybersecurity? By securely wiping data, data erasure minimizes the risk of sensitive information being recovered and exploited by unauthorized parties.
8. What is the impact of GDPR on the data erasure market? GDPR has increased the demand for data erasure solutions to ensure compliance with data protection and privacy requirements in the EU.
9. Can data erasure equipment handle multiple devices at once? Yes, many data erasure solutions are designed to handle large-scale operations, erasing multiple devices simultaneously to improve efficiency.
10. What are the challenges in the data erasure equipment market? Challenges include ensuring the complete and irreversible destruction of data and adapting to emerging technologies such as cloud computing and blockchain.
